Geometry for Ages 4-6 plays a pivotal role in setting a strong foundation for young learners in understanding shapes, sizes, and the spatial relationships between different objects. Worksheets designed specifically for this age group are particularly useful for several reasons.
Firstly, these worksheets introduce children to basic geometric concepts in a fun and engaging way. Through colorful and interactive activities, children begin to recognize and name shapes, which is a crucial skill in their cognitive development. Geometry worksheets for Ages 4-6 are crafted to stimulate curiosity and encourage exploration, making the learning process enjoyable.
Secondly, they help develop fine motor skills and attention to detail. As children trace shapes, match items, and solve puzzles, they refine their hand-eye coordination and precision. This practice not only aids in their understanding of geometry but also prepares them for writing and other academic activities.
Additionally, Geometry worksheets for Ages 4-6 foster problem-solving skills and critical thinking. Children learn to observe patterns, make predictions, and reason logically as they navigate through the exercises. This early exposure to problem-solving sets the stage for more complex mathematical thinking in the future.
